Transaction 666f4dc3a70ecf807cc124159f3b468854256990e0ac3ecaad92845455526564
1 Input
1 Output
-
666f4dc3a70ecf807cc124159f3b468854256990e0ac3ecaad92845455526564:0
- value
- 9647492
- script pubkey
- OP_0 OP_PUSHBYTES_20 ddac41a8a2a47443204ed048980c3e69941979e0
- address
- bc1qmkkyr29z536yxgzw6pyfsrp7dx2pj70qznp5kr